Abstract

This study investigates the roles of image and value on the satisfaction about the service quality of postgraduate education. Based on a survey of 2,479 respondents who are graduated students from the Ho Chi Minh City University of Technology. Exploratory factor analysis (EFA) and confirmatory factor analysis (CFA) indicate the service quality (lecturer quality, administrator quality, and facility); the values (knowledge value, emotional value, social value, and monetary sacrifice); and image. Structural Equation Modeling (SEM) finds that the image has an influence on the service quality; both image and service quality have the significant impact on the value; the value is a major determinant of the satisfaction.
